"Its going to be a real challenge for this company to get traction in the marketplace, because everyone and their brother is claiming to be doing something with virtualization these days," warns Haff. "It's hard to keep track of them."

The Fremont, Calif.-based startup currently has around 40 employees, although Anderson expects this number to reach between 60 and 80 by the end of next year, largely thanks to recruitment in sales, marketing, and development.

EverGrid, which was spun out of Linux clustering specialist California Digital back in February 2004, received a $6 million Series B earlier this year, following a "modest amount" of funding at the time of the spin-off. "We have got enough to last for awhile now -- I doubt that we will go out for a big round until the middle of next year, and, even then, it depends on whether we need it or not," says Anderson.
